In terms of purchase, they accomplish due diligence which includes the verification of all important lawful files. The due diligence determines any existing constraints; such as cautions and easements about the title certification and any type of other pertinent documentation. Any kind of sort of encumbrance can place restrictions on just how the building can be delighted in by the proprietor and as a result, need to be confirmed before wrapping up the contract.


This might put the customer in a setting of concession which can or else be prevented under the professional advice of a conveyancer. Conveyancing solicitors and accredited conveyancers both read what he said look after the conveyancing procedure. Nonetheless, their specialist histories differ. A conveyancing lawyer is a person that is a completely qualified solicitor (as a member of the Regulation Society) and who specialises in conveyancing. A building lawyer will usually have a tendency to have experience in other lawful locations too.


ConveyancerConveyancer
Their regulatory body, Council for Licensed Conveyancers, was developed after a surge in own a home throughout the '80s, when there was a monoply of lawyers in conveyancing services, in order to be able to satisfy the demand for conveyancing solutions. A qualified conveyancer will not be a certified lawyer to help you in other aspects of law, unlike solicitors.

Though it's viable to take on conveyancing work separately, numerous select the safety and security of professional guidance. The conveyancing process starts when a deal on a building is accepted.


The customer's solicitor will certainly guarantee the purchaser is informed concerning the documentation and legal obligations. This phase includes discussing the conveyancing costs and outlining the home info type. Being educated can stop unanticipated problems as the procedure unravels. Building searches serve a function in the conveyancing procedure. The buyer's lawyer arranges these checks to disclose potential issues with the building.


Neighborhood authorities can offer understanding into neighboring future growths that may affect the residential or commercial property's worth. A building's title acts represent a historical record of its ownership.


As soon as an offer is accepted, the seller's lawyer prepares a draft contract. This contract pack includes essential files like the home info form, the leasehold info form, and the installations and components form. The buyer's conveyancer analyzes these to make sure all the documents is regular with assumptions. At this phase, home legislation considerations develop, from common accessibility civil liberties to check here what fixtures come with the property.
